Output 2943e6a0b42ac662786bc17f148bdf191df6ce90a644fd16e4248e8ca4fbd22b:0

value
452898
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81fb8a593d010bc315b74af06d8d038c646fd092 OP_EQUAL
address
3DYJRdCaQ8eS4kMfiNPUTrajxwNfB3QwUk
transaction
2943e6a0b42ac662786bc17f148bdf191df6ce90a644fd16e4248e8ca4fbd22b
spent
true